Gagan Dada, 54, a man of vibrant charm, passed away peacefully in his sleep on April 30, 2026, in Westerville, Ohio.
Born on January 9, 1972, in Jalandhar, India, Gagan immigrated to the United States in 1979 at the age of seven. He spent his early years in Fort Lee, New Jersey, before moving to Hopatcong, where he formed lifelong friendships and later earned his bachelor’s degree from Rutgers University.
Gagan built a career in sales that took him between New Jersey and Ohio before eventually settling in Columbus, Ohio. Known for his warmth and easygoing nature, he had a gift for making people feel seen, often turning simple conversations into lasting friendships.
He took great pride in his heritage and, last year, visited India, spending time in meaningful places and reconnecting with family. Cooking and gardening brought him joy, happiest surrounded by family and friends, sharing stories and unforgettable laughter. He was devoted to his family, his parents, brothers, cousins, aunts, uncles, nieces, and nephews, and brought comfort and humor wherever he went.
Gagan is preceded in death by his grandparents, Piara Lal and Shuhag Dada, and Hira Lal and Prem Nanda. He is survived by his parents, Baldev and Aruna Dada; his brothers, Chandan (Kavita) Dada and Bhanu (Neha) Dada; and his nephews, Akash, Ashwin, Manav, and Tej.
A service will be held on Wednesday, May 6, 2026.
His warmth and laughter will be deeply missed by all who knew him.
